测试人员要掌握的基本的SQL语句(上)       Nancy 目录  一、DDL—数据定义语言(CREATE,ALTER,DROP,DECLARE)  二、DML—数据操纵语言(SELECT,DELETE,UPDATE,INSERT)  三、DCL—数据控制语言(GR
转载 2024-06-07 09:10:36
87阅读
# MySQL 在线 SQL 语句测试:提高你的数据库技能 MySQL 是一种广泛使用的关系型数据库管理系统,适用于各种规模的应用程序。在开发和调试数据库应用程序的过程中,能够快速有效地测试 SQL 语句是至关重要的。为了帮助开发者提高 SQL 编写和优化的能力,在线 SQL 语句测试工具应运而生。 本篇文章将详细介绍 MySQL 在线 SQL 语句测试的概念,使用场景,优势,以及通过代码示例
原创 2024-09-26 06:28:02
373阅读
# MySQL测试SQL语句速度 在进行数据库查询优化时,我们通常会对SQL语句的性能进行测试,以便找出最优的查询方案。MySQL是一个流行的关系数据库管理系统,通过测试SQL语句速度,我们可以了解查询的效率,并根据测试结果进行相应的优化。 ## SQL语句速度测试方法 在MySQL中,我们可以使用`EXPLAIN`语句来分析查询语句的执行计划,以便了解查询过程中使用的索引、表连接方式等信息
原创 2024-05-09 06:18:43
43阅读
测试理论软件测试的八大方法 回答:结合工作项目来讲。首先是我们日常做的黑盒测试上,1边界值分析法就是对输入或输出的边界值进行测试的一种黑盒测试方法;2等价类划分法将程序所有可能的输入数据(有效的和无效的)划分成若干个等价类,测试用例由有效等价类和无效等价类的代表组成,从而保证测试用例具有完整性和代表性;3错误推测方法的基本思想: 列举出程序中所有可能有的错误和容易发生错误的特殊情况,根据他们选择测
一、创建数据库查看: 例如:在网站创建test_db2、test_db1 ,登录mysql命令行查看: show databases; 二、创建用户没有授权数据库查看: show grants for testjz; (没有授权16条记录) 三、创建用户授权N个数据库查看: show grants for testjz; (授权16+N条记录) 
文章目录简述1.优化SELECT语句1.WHERE子句优化2.范围优化3.索引合并优化4.发动机状态下推优化5.指数条件下推优化6.嵌套循环连接算法7.嵌套连接优化8.外连接优化9.外连接简化10.多范围读取优化11.块嵌套循环和批量密钥访问连接12.条件过滤13.IS NULL优化14.ORDER BY优化15.GROUP BY优化16.DISTINCT优化17.LIMIT查询优化18.函数调
班级表 学生表 分数表 课程表 老师表 前提: 1. 一个班级具有多个学生 2. 分数应该体现学生对应的课程 3. 一个老师可以带多个班级 sql语句执行顺序: 1、from 2、where 3、group by ··· having 4、聚合函数 5、select查询语句 6、order by排序
原创 2022-02-15 11:51:54
932阅读
C#或VB.NEt与Sql和Access数据库操作,包括SQL语句操作,以及Excel报表导出及打印功能,注意本例软件版本为VS2015和office 2013C#或VB.Net是一种强大的编程语言,常被用于开发各种类型的软件应用。它具备灵活性和易用性,可以满足不同项目的需求。在软件开发的过程中,与数据库的交互是一个重要的环节。本文将介绍C#或VB.Net与SQL和Access数据库的操作,以及E
准备工作:先把IE菜单=>工具=>Internet选项=>高级=>显示友好 HTTP 错误信息前面的勾去掉。否则,不论服务器返回什么错误,IE都只显示为HTTP 500服务器错误,不能获得更多的提示信息。数字型:and 1=1 and 1=2 判断是否存在注入字符型:' and '1'='1 ' and '1'='2搜索型: 关键字%' and 1=1 and '%'='%
转载 2023-10-02 22:40:30
40阅读
SET STATISTICS io ON SET STATISTICS time ON go --测试sql性能语句 select count(*) from tbl_dealer go SET STATISTICS profile OFF SET STATISTICS io OFF SET STATISTICS time OFF
sql
原创 2021-09-02 17:19:44
208阅读
下载并解压:MySQL LoadRunner libraries.zip把解压后的include和bin目录copy到LR的安装目录进行覆盖(不要删除原来的,直接复制过去,覆盖)脚本编写步骤:设置全局变量,引入必要的文件建立连接关闭连接设置要运行的sql语句,并运行
原创 2019-06-16 17:04:46
626阅读
在大数据处理和分析领域,PySpark以其高效的计算能力和灵活的应用场景而备受推崇。在应用PySpark进行SQL查询和数据分析时,测试语句的合理构建尤为关键。本文旨在记录和分享在处理“pyspark sql测试语句”问题的过程,包括不同阶段的架构设计、性能优化、经验总结等方面。 ### 背景定位 在某大型电商平台的日常运营中,数据分析和实时报告的需求日益增加。为了提高数据处理效率,引入了Py
原创 6月前
17阅读
查询数据:SELECT1. 查询所有列:SELECT * FROM 表名2. 查询某一列:SELECT 字段1,字段2 FROM 表名3. 根据条件查询数据:SELECT * FROM 表名 WHERE 字段 运算符 值在 WHERE 语句中使用的运算符: 运算符描述=等于<> 或 !=不等于>大于<小于>=大于等于<=小于等于BETWEEN在某个范围内BETW
作为一个软件测试工程师,我们在测试过程中往往需要对数据库数据进行操作,但是我们的操作大多以查询居多,有时会涉及到新增,修改,删除等操作,所以我们其实并不需要对数据库的操作有特别深入的了解,以下是我在工作过程中整理的比较常用的SQL语句。1.插入表数据:insert into 表名1 (字段1,字段2) values(字段1值,字段2值); 2.删除表数据:delete:delete fr
如果.sql文件过大,mysql会直接断开连接 解决方法: 在mysql的配置文件my.cnf 中加入 一行max_allowed_packet = 100M(该大小>=mysql.sql文件大小)[mysqld] max_allowed_packet=20000M wait_timeout=200
转载 2017-01-06 19:13:00
60阅读
2评论
一、增删改查1,查询 SELECT(查询表的所有信息)执行后,结果被存储在一个结果表中(称为结果集)SELECT 列名称(或*) FROM 表名称 ---------*代表全部列2,插入 INSERT(在表中插入新的行)INSERT INTO 表名称 VALUES (值1, 值2,....) ---------值与列相对应也可以指定所要插入数据的列:INSERT INTO 表名称 (列1, 列2,
文章目录1、查询"01"课程比"02"课程成绩高的学生的信息及课程分数(偏难)2、查询"01"课程比"02"课程成绩低的学生的信息及课程分数3、查询平均成绩大于等于60分的每个同学的学生编号和学生姓名和平均成绩4、查询平均成绩小于60分的同学的学生编号和学生姓名和平均成绩 (包括有成绩的和无成绩的)5、查询所有同学的学生编号、学生姓名、选课总数、所有课程的总成绩6、查询"李"姓老师的数量7、查询
# 如何测试MySQLSQL语句的性能 在现代应用程序中,数据库是数据存储和检索的核心,而SQL语句的性能直接影响到应用程序的响应速度和用户体验。本文将介绍如何测试MySQL SQL语句的性能,并以一个实际问题为例,通过代码示例、序列图和饼状图展示测试过程与结果。 ## 实际问题背景 假设我们有一个电商平台,数据存储在MySQL数据库中,用户需要查询商品信息。随着数据量的增大,用户的查询速
原创 8月前
65阅读
1、连接Mysql 格式: mysql -h主机地址 -u用户名 -p用户密码 1、连接到本机上的MYSQL。 首先打开DOS窗口,然后进入目录mysql\bin,再键入命令mysql -u root -p,回车后提示你输密码.注意用户名前可以有空格也可以没有空格,但是密码前必须没有空格,否则让你重新输入密码。 如果刚安装好MYSQL,超级用户root是没有密码的,故直接回车
MySQL 1.数据库数据类型 int 整型 double 浮点型 如double(5,2)最多5位,其中有两位小数 char:固定长度字符串,如char(255),数据长度不足会用空格补足 varchar 可变长度字符串 固长比变长更节省空间 text(clob):字符串类型ccc net stop mysql 停止MySQL服务 net start mysql 启动MySQL
转载 2023-07-27 23:15:48
89阅读
  • 1
  • 2
  • 3
  • 4
  • 5